Poker bots are nothing new, but until lately they were not very efficient. Humans had an upper hand at the nuances of this mind game and could regularly beat the machines. But with the advancement in artificial intelligence and machine learning, bots have become highly advanced and are now good enough to win tens of thousands of dollars on several online poker sites, that do not have an efficient and secure infrastructure against such bots. What do Bots Do and How to Prevent the Threat?
Poker bots are pieces of software used on online poker sites, usually by players who cannot beat the game ethically and hence adapt to cheating. Bots are computers that use mathematics and player knowledge to attempt to beat real-life human players. These bots run in the background and as standalone programs alongside the opponent.
Malicious bots misuse or harm your online gaming websites in various ways like accelerating, scraping, account takeover and more. For example, hackers may use bots to advance faster through the gameplay and swiftly acquire money and winnings which leaves the human player in huge loss. Online poker websites protect themselves from bot attacks by:
- Enabling two-factor verification on both participant and admin accounts.
- Placing time restrictive holds on objects up for trade on a gaming platform.
- Developing a player blacklist to ban repetition by cheating criminals.
- Classifying the gaming technique being abused and altering it to prevent further usage.
- Employing user performance analysis to identify abnormal user activity.
